Calculate the total amount of rainwater that can be trapped between given elevations in an array.
Iterate through the array and calculate the maximum height on the left and right of each bar.
Calculate the amount of water that can be trapped at each bar by taking the minimum of the maximum heights on the left and right.
Sum up the trapped water at each bar to get the total trapped water for the entire array.

Designing an LRU Cache involves implementing a data structure that stores a fixed number of items and removes the least recently used item when full.
Start by defining the data structure for the cache, typically using a combination of a hashmap and a doubly linked list.
Implement methods for getting and setting key-value pairs in the cache.

Reverse a singly linked list by altering the links between nodes.
Iterate through the linked list and reverse the links between nodes
Use three pointers to keep track of the current, previous, and next nodes
Update the links between nodes to reverse the list
Return the head of the reversed linked list

Return the middle element of a singly linked list, or the one farther from the head if there are even elements.
Traverse the linked list with two pointers, one moving twice as fast as the other
When the fast pointer reaches the end, the slow pointer will be at the middle
If there are even elements, return the one that is farther from the head node
Handle edge cases like linked list of size 1 or empty list
